Newcastle United Eye Summer Swoop for Nico Schlotterbeck

Newcastle United are plotting a bold summer move for Borussia Dortmund star Nico Schlotterbeck, as Eddie Howe looks to bolster his defensive ranks ahead of the 2025/26 campaign.

According to TEAMtalk, the Magpies have been keeping tabs on the 25-year-old centre-back for over a year. Despite Schlotterbeck’s recent meniscus injury, which will sideline him until October, Newcastle remain undeterred. They view the German international as a long-term defensive anchor at St James’ Park.

Schlotterbeck rose to prominence at SC Freiburg before earning a switch to Borussia Dortmund in 2022. Since then, he’s developed into one of the Bundesliga’s most reliable defenders, combining ball-playing ability with a strong physical presence.

Howe Wants More Than Just Depth

Eddie Howe already has Fabian Schär, Sven Botman, and Dan Burn in his backline arsenal, but he’s keen to future-proof the squad. With Schär and Burn entering the latter stages of their careers, Schlotterbeck represents the ideal blend of experience and potential.

Even with over two years left on his Dortmund contract, the German club could be tempted to cash in—especially if Newcastle table an irresistible offer that helps them reinvest in their squad.

Newcastle finally have the financial muscle to make marquee signings again, and Schlotterbeck could be the defensive leader they’ve been searching for.
